Dim Sum

Cost: $79 Per person

Students in this hands-on class will learn to make 3 kinds of wontons (American, Shang Hai and Hong Kong), 6 types of dumplings (Shark’s Fin, Vegetarian Tofu and American Pork & Shrimp, Peking, Tinjin Cabbage, Asian Chive ) as well as Shi Mai and Quail Egg Shi Mai.

Day-time students will receive a full lunch including Wonton Soup, Red Caper Spring Mixed Salad with Sweet Garlic in Ginger Sesame Dressing, Assorted Dim Sum Sampler, Ginger Carrot Cake in Mango Coulis with Green Tea Ice Cream. Evening students will receive a full dinner including Wild Phillips’ Kennett Square Mushroom ConsommÈ, Spring Mix Salad, Dim Sum Sampler, Black Sesame Seed Oreo Cookie Cheesecake with Strawberry Coulis.

The trip to the Asian Grocery Store will focus on how to purchase Asian cooking herbs, shark’s fin ($269.95 per lb.), Abalone ($269.95 per lb.), Peking duck and Pad Thai sauce, fresh fish and 100 different kinds of Asian anchovy. Master Chef Joe Poon will amaze students with facts about the secrets of Asian vegetables, including which are best for preventing heart disease and arthritis.

Basic Noodle Making

Cost: $79 Per person

Learn about the secret art of Chinese noodle-making. Students in morning classes will visit an amazing noodle factory in Chinatown and taste fresh hand-pulled noodles. It’s the first time this ancient Chinese culinary art is being demonstrated to outsiders in Philadelphia Chinatown. Then Chef Poon will teach students how to make Needle Noodles, Chow Fun noodles, pan fried noodles, Pad Thai noodles and Singapore noodles.

Students will receive a full lunch or dinner of the noodle dishes they learn to prepare, finished off with Low-Fat Toasted Sesame Seed Oreo Cookie Cheesecake with Fresh Fruit and Chocolate Mango Coulis. Dinner accompanied by complimentary Qingdao beer.

The class includes a trip to an Asian grocery store, where Chef Joseph Poon will show students how to purchase the ingredients needed to make the dishes and amaze students with facts about the secrets of Asian fruits, vegetables, herbs, and, of course, noodles. Note, only students in morning classes will visit noodle factories.

Cooking Classes for Kids with Adults

Cost: $45 per adult / $39 per child

These fun classes are for children with adults. Chef Poon will have the students laughing and smiling while they learn to make dim sum. Each student will get the ingredients and different wrappers to make his/her own dim sum. Students will learn how to wrap three different types of wontons (American, Shanghai and Hong Kong ) and to make shi mai, quail egg shi mai and a variety of dumplings. Include hands-on dim sum making. Dim sum is Cantonese for “heart’s delight” and includes a variety of small, mouth-watering dishes, which can be served any time of the day and are standard fare in teahouses. After learning to make dim sum, the students can sit and savor their creations. Then, Chef Poon takes the group to the Asian grocery store or Fortune Cookie Factory for a look and taste!
